Patch Notes

Environment Nerf: Unpredictable and extreme weather events (flash floods, prolonged droughts, and early frosts) have decimated key agricultural zones across three continents. Several wheat-producing regions experienced a %40 crop failure. Rice yields in Southeast Asia have plummeted due to unprecedented flooding. Fruit and vegetable harvests in Southern Europe are down by more than half due to prolonged drought and subsequent wildfires.
Logistics Debuff: Persistent disruptions in global shipping continue to hamper the movement of available food supplies. Port congestion, fuel cost spikes, and labor shortages are creating bottlenecks at crucial chokepoints. The 'Just-in-Time' supply chain model appears to be critically bugged.
Economic Exploits: Speculative trading in agricultural commodities by major economic guilds is exacerbating price volatility. Accusations of market manipulation are circulating, with smaller guilds claiming predatory practices by larger, more established players. Government Inaction: Many national governments are showing a critical lack of coordination and foresight in addressing the crisis. Emergency food reserves are dwindling, and international aid efforts are hampered by bureaucratic red tape and geopolitical tensions.
